    I have a wf560 in with a crazy fault. It would show an error of the no.1 light flashing. If I put the heater leads on another heater there is no error code but the machine won’t spin. It just tumbles on and on. I have tried another motor (3 phase brushless), another board from emw who have also tested my board and said it is fine. Tried the front board, the pump, the pressure switch, valve and the wiring loom. With the board from emw fitted I can put the heater leads back on the original heater without getting an error code. It just will not spin, it’s just as if the variable spin knob is set at no spin.

    I’ve cured it, there was a bit of a split forming in the belt.
    A new one got it running. It’s also strange that these machines will not put the motor into spin if the motor is on the floor, yet on saturday , we had a similar machine with a digital flourescent display (wf860 I think) and the motor entered spin on the floor with no problem.
